A Popular Cafe You Must Visit Nearby Yoyogi Park

Though it is right in the middle of the city, Yoyogi Park is the fifth largest city park in 23 wards Tokyo. Because It is quite hard to find a place with this much of green in Tokyo, the park is one of the popular destination for tourists and also for the locals.

Almost on every weekend, you would come across to flea market, morning market or some kind of events that are held here. Also, international events such as Thailand festival, Vietnam festival, Indonesian festival are held often and you can experience cultures around the world. These events are so popular that many people come together and living up the whole park. 
Besides these events, you can go out for picnic and relax on fresh grass.

One of my friend introduced me who often go to the park with my family to this cozy cafe nearby.

A spacious cafe called Bondi Cafe is named after a popular beach in Sydney, Australia. 
You can see colorful couches that facing Yoyogi Park outside of the cafe by a heater, and looks comfortable already.

An owner of the cafe was inspired by the beach and wanted to open a cafe in Tokyo where you can feel “the beach” atmosphere. 
As their concept, it is almost like having a picnic at a beach and even dogs are allowed to enter. 
You would often see families with kids and dogs are having breakfast on weekends since they are open from 9AM which is unlikely to find a cafe that serves good breakfast in Tokyo.

They stick to domestic products for their ingredients on their menu. 
Thier egg benedict is one of the popular plate as well as a coffee served by barista. 
Hawaiian menus like acai bowls and green smoothies are also popular among young girls. 


Bondi Cafe Yoyogi Beach Park
Address: 1-15-2 Barbizon55 1F Tomigaya, Shibuya-ku, Tokyo
Phone: 03-5790-9888
Open: 9:00AM-2:00AM
